I have lots of these guys running around all my plants tomtoes, squash, watermelon, and pumpkins and I really don't see much else for insects yet, I am wondering if I should hold off on the sevin and let these guys take care of my plants, I here that these guys take pretty good care of other bugs, does any one know how they do against the SVB and cuc beetle???? here are some pics of one

I never saw them before, just read about them. I dont know how they would get the SVB. My book says they occasionally prey on adults of many plant eating insects, mostly prey on larvae. I would do what you have to do for your pumpkins and perhaps let the assassins alone on your eating veggies. Just my opinion. Croley Bend
